Foros del Web » Programando para Internet » ASPX (.net) »

¿como refrescar un gridview con c#?

Estas en el tema de ¿como refrescar un gridview con c#? en el foro de ASPX (.net) en Foros del Web. Hola, en un webform tengo un formulario para llenar una tabla(sql server), y mas abajo (en el mismo webform) tengo un gridview pero dicho control ...
  #1 (permalink)  
Antiguo 16/06/2010, 03:29
 
Fecha de Ingreso: agosto-2009
Mensajes: 51
Antigüedad: 15 años, 3 meses
Puntos: 0
¿como refrescar un gridview con c#?

Hola, en un webform tengo un formulario para llenar una tabla(sql server), y mas abajo (en el mismo webform) tengo un gridview pero dicho control no me refresca los datos... ¿que puede ser?
  #2 (permalink)  
Antiguo 16/06/2010, 14:02
Avatar de mihina  
Fecha de Ingreso: mayo-2010
Ubicación: Girona
Mensajes: 32
Antigüedad: 14 años, 5 meses
Puntos: 1
Respuesta: ¿como refrescar un gridview con c#?

Wenas intenta que la consulta que genera el gridview se genere ha partir de c# o visual basic

ejemplo en c#:

SqlClientesFuturos.SelectCommand = "SELECT cliente.n_dni, Habitacion.HHabitacion" +
"cliente.nombre, cliente.p_apellido, cliente.telefono " +
" FROM cliente, Habitacion, Reserva " +
" Where Reserva.n_cliente = cliente.n_dni";


Espero que te funcione.

SqlClientesFuturos és el nombre de la propiedad DataSourceID del gridview.
  #3 (permalink)  
Antiguo 16/06/2010, 14:40
Avatar de AWesker  
Fecha de Ingreso: octubre-2008
Mensajes: 177
Antigüedad: 16 años
Puntos: 27
Respuesta: ¿como refrescar un gridview con c#?

¿Quieres decir que ya estan cargados los datos en el GridView? solamente que no se refresca. De ser así, supongo que un Databind() es lo que te falta: NombreGrod.Databind(), pero sería después del insert, update o delete de algún registro.
  #4 (permalink)  
Antiguo 16/06/2010, 16:06
 
Fecha de Ingreso: marzo-2008
Mensajes: 286
Antigüedad: 16 años, 8 meses
Puntos: 1
Respuesta: ¿como refrescar un gridview con c#?

realizar un databind y luego llamar tu proceso que carga el gridview supongo?
  #5 (permalink)  
Antiguo 16/06/2010, 17:02
Avatar de AWesker  
Fecha de Ingreso: octubre-2008
Mensajes: 177
Antigüedad: 16 años
Puntos: 27
Respuesta: ¿como refrescar un gridview con c#?

Pues, primero debería hacer la operación (insert, update o delete); al realizarse dicha operación, debe hacer un simple Databind del Gridview (o volver a realizar el proceso de llenado de datos tal como lo sugiere roger1187. Pero siempre en ese orden (lógicamente): 1. operación 2. Databind o llenado de datos...
  #6 (permalink)  
Antiguo 16/06/2010, 18:25
 
Fecha de Ingreso: agosto-2009
Mensajes: 51
Antigüedad: 15 años, 3 meses
Puntos: 0
Respuesta: ¿como refrescar un gridview con c#?

que pena muchachos , lo solucione simplemente asi.


despues del insert

gridview.datasourceid="";

gridview.datasourceid=identificadordeldatasource;

Etiquetas: csharp, gridview, sql-server
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 03:40.